Shift on the Fly Gearbox...

Chris,

Yes,

The window lift motor was for shifting. We used it for our regionals. Then we switched to a non-pnuematic pump shifting system. All we did was fill up the accumulators before each match and they would enable us to shift more than we needed to for a certain amount of shifts...

Actually in the very beggining we did pop breakers because we were way too fast...then we geared down, and still had some problems under tuff pulling matches...So we figured out how to cool down the circut breaker with that "cold spray" stuff and that seemed to help a lot...
